Thanks John and others here.

This FSTA conference ended on the best possible note for us. We won the ultimate award at the show: Best Online Content

This wasn't for the best football site. It included all sports. A ton of companies were nominated and it included all of the heavyweights (ESPN, CBS Sportsline, Yahoo, Rotoworld/CBS, Fox, etc)....and we somehow won.

Walking back after accepting the award, tons of people were high fiving me and shaking my hand. This was voted on by the entire trade association members (about 250 members) so this wasn't that we just had some friends on the selection committee. The committee narrowed things to the top 5 companies in each category, but the whole membership voted for the final results.

In my opinion this is the top award for the FSTA. They present it last and the biggest players are in this space. Within our industry, it's like the Best Picture Award at the Oscar's.

In addition to this win, we also were among the top 5 in these categories: Best Magazine, Best Innovation (Rate My Team), and Best Podcast ("The Audible").

Surreal moment for sure. Joe and I are very appreciative of the staff we have assembled. We also couldn't be prouder of the posters on this board. But as good as we were in 2009, we have some big ideas still to realize in this space. We have already started setting some of those ideas in motion so that 2010 is an even better fantasy experience for everyone involved.

This award goes out to everyone that has helped us along the way. Every post, every freelance article, every suggestion to improve, etc. Our name says it all: Footballguys. We are a collection of people that love Fantasy Football.
